Transaction 39fb707a5f1c76fb15f14fd5bf3048883610a9177631e53fd5c8f7881e77a199

1 Input
1 Outputs
  • 39fb707a5f1c76fb15f14fd5bf3048883610a9177631e53fd5c8f7881e77a199:0
  • value  1504282
    address  3Pt2faASBsQD2FxZezyEUEUF8sDz3cdWws